Now a Libertarian, Daryl Brooks Seeks Assembly Seat

Daryl Brooks and Charles Green, two newcomers to the Libertarian Party, have announced their candidacy for New Jersey’s 15th Assembly District. They are challenging the Democratic incumbents, and run on a platform of education and prison reform.
